Cleves administration reports on waterline project, no‑knock program, home‑repair loan outreach and other initiatives
Summary
Village administrator and staff provided updates on multiple operational projects: an $800,000+ waterline extension to Addison, a no‑knock solicitor registration, a county loan program for home repairs, electric/gas aggregation negotiations, and other public‑works improvements.
The village administrator and staff reported multiple operational updates during the July 3 meeting, including a waterline extension to the Village of Addison, a proposed no‑knock solicitation registry, outreach about a county home‑repair loan program, and coordinated median and street maintenance.
Waterline/Grant: Staff said the village has a grant award exceeding $800,000 to extend water infrastructure to Addison by installing a pressure release valve and connecting to Addison’s system. A joint meeting with the Village of Addison and Ohio EPA was scheduled to advance negotiations and outreach.
